The SLD Frogs enjoyed a wonderful trip to Clandeboye Estate today for a Forest School lesson. The children took part in a walk through the forest, searching for minibeasts and exploring the long grass along the way. They also had great fun investigating the wooden play area and engaging with the sensory tuff trays that had been set up for them. It was a fantastic day outdoors, full of exploration, learning, and lots of fun!

This Friday our P7 pupils will be selling some beautiful sea glass creations @ Bloomfield Shopping Centre between 10am-2pm. They will be located outside Tesco. They have spent the past few months cycling to our local beaches to collect sea glass to make some wonderful art.

Business Name: Kilcooley Sea-Cycle
Motto: Cycle.Collect.Create.
Eco-friendly ethos ♻️

Necklaces: £5
Sea glass frames: Ranging from £7-£20
